Storied central Ohio pizzeria announces closure

After pondering a closure in late 2021, the Gahanna pizzeria Mr. T’s Pizza has announced it will close its doors next month.

The pizzeria, which is located at 207 W. Johnston Rd. in Gahanna posted a statement to its Facebook page last week detailing the closure.

“While we weren’t prepared to say anything yet, it seems many already know or are asking. Yes, Mr. T’s will be closing in February,” the statement reads.

The eatery noted Feb. 3 will be Mr. T’s final day.  

The Gahanna pizzeria closed for the first time in the early 2000s after remaining opening for decades. It reopened at its Johnstown Road location in 2018. First-generation owner Jim Armstrong passed away in 2022.

“Thank you to the best customers we could ever have, especially those that have been a part of the Mr. T’s family since the beginning,” the eatery’s statement reads.
